Do you believe?
pastor corner

There is an important question that is asked in Matthew 9:28 by Jesus when approached by 2 blind men wanting to be healed. He asked them, “Do you believe that I am able to do this?” Their answer was, “yes, Lord”.

The scripture goes on to say that they were healed in response to their faith.

What do you need Jesus to do for you? One of the problems with some people’s needs being met by Jesus is that they would never ask Him because they don’t acknowledge who He is.

They don’t believe He is the Son of God and the Savior of the world.

They may not even believe He cares what’s going on with their lives.

A second problem is that they don’t believe Jesus can actually do anything about their issues. In other words, He doesn’t have the power to change things.

Some needs involve marriage or other relational issues; some involve a physical need; some involve a financial need. The greatest need, being spiritual, requires a heart transformation. So, the question for you and I is, will we believe?
